Cover: Fibroblast growth factor-binding protein (FGF–BP) detection in the kidneys of HIV–infected children with HIV–associated nephropathy. FGF–BP immunostaining (red) is found in renal epithelial cells. From: P. E. Ray, E. Tassi, X.–H. Liu, and A. Wellstein. Role of fibroblast growth factor–binding protein in the pathogenesis of HIV–associated hemolytic uremic syndrome. Am J Physiol Regul Integr Comp Physiol. 290: R105–R113, 2006.
